It's been a bit since I was active in the modding community. And While this is not a mod(not in this forum). I made an interesting utility (https://github.com/jaked122/dftools#introduction) to produce fractal fortresses in .csv format.
You know, because that's the format preferred by the community, also dfhack/quickfort.


This is where it is (https://github.com/jaked122/dftools#introduction)

So, LSystems (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/L-system). LSystems are cool. They are like fractals, but context-free-grammars, sort of. They are easier to specify with predictable results(sometimes) than the sort of equation that fractals like mandelbrots tend to produce. They are very quick, and they use turtle graphics to control the evolution of the curve.


They also have the advantage of working more easily on the sort of discrete plain that df works on. Always a plus.
